Rep. Rashida Tlaib (D-Mich.) has deleted a tweet falsely blaming a shooting in New Jersey this week on “white supremacy,” following the revelation that the shooters are linked to the Black Hebrew Israelite movement.
The congresswoman posted the since-deleted tweet on Dec. 12, sharing an image of one of the multiple victims of the Tuesday Jersey City shooting, 24-year-old Moshe Deutsch, an Orthodox Jew, along with the caption: “This is heartbreaking. White supremacy kills.”
